Job Summary:As a member of the Regulatory Compliance NERC Team, the Senior NERC Compliance Specialist provides essential support for NRG's NERC Compliance Program under the direction of the Sr. Director Regulatory Compliance. This dynamic position involves assisting with the continuous improvement and execution of the program, conducting audits and assessments, and managing documentation and reporting. With opportunities for travel and collaboration with cross-functional teams, this role ensures adherence to regulatory standards while staying current with evolving requirements, ultimately contributing to the integrity and reliability of our plant operations.

Essential Duties/Responsibilities:

Assist with audits and assessments to ensure adherence to NERC standards, policies, and procedures.

Analyze technical data to demonstrate compliance with NERC standards.

Identify areas of non-compliance, conduct gap analyses, and recommend improvements in processes and controls.

Maintain comprehensive documentation of NERC compliance activities, audit findings, corrective actions, and regulatory communications.

Participate in the NERC standards development process: Keep compliance managers, engineering, and plant personnel aware of current NERC standards and revisions.

Stay abreast of evolving NERC regulations, standards, and guidelines.

Work closely with cross-functional teams, including engineering, plant, and market operations, legal, construction, mergers, and acquisitions, to integrate NERC compliance considerations into strategic planning, project development, training, and operational processes.

Assist with the preparation for NERC regional compliance audits and facilitate audit processes.

Minimum Requirements:

Three years of experience in power plant operations (e.g., electrical systems, instrument and control systems, maintenance, etc.).

Two years of experience with NERC compliance programs.

In-depth understanding of NERC Operations and Planning (O&P) standards, regulations, and compliance requirements. Familiarity with ERCOT regional standards a plus.
